.Celebrating James Baldwin (1924-- 1987) August second, 2024, denotes the 100th birthday party of James Baldwin, the epic United States article writer as well as civil rights lobbyist. Baldwin composed thoughtfully as well as passionately about the junction of ethnicity as well as course in America, developing themself as being one of the best essential vocals of the 20th century. He was actually also amongst the very first Black article writers to consist of queer motifs in fiction. He is actually probably well recognized for his books Go Inform It on the Mountain (1953) and One More Country (1962 ), his plays The Amen Edge (1954) and Woe for Mister Charlie (1964 ), and his composition collections No person Knows My Title (1961) and also The Fire Next Time (1963 ). Born as well as elevated in Harlem, New York City, Baldwin finished his studies before resolving in Paris, France, at the age of 24, where he invested nine years. He came back to New york city in 1954, carefully complying with the emergence of the Civil liberty Movement in his homeland and raising public understanding of genetic and also sex-related injustice. He perished in 1987, yet his tradition continues, motivating creatives around the world, while his prompt voice still resonates along with existing celebrations. To commemorate Baldwin's 100th special day, the Smithsonian Organization provides a large retrospective at the National Image Gallery in Washington. Entitled Today, This Evening, Therefore Soon: James Baldwin as well as the Vocals of Queer Protection, the event manages till April 20th, 2025, including photography and also archival graphics that glorify the dark queer fictional image. Paul Getty Gallery, Los Angeles gift of the Loewentheil Family members Smithsonian's tribute to James Baldwin &amp Queer Resistance Paying tribute to the ever-lasting heritage of James Baldwin, the Smithsonian Institute (locate even more listed here) presents Today, This Evening, Thus Soon: James Baldwin and also the Voices of Queer Protection at the National Portrait Gallery. Featuring digital photography of Baldwin and also his friends Medgar Evers, Reverend Martin Luther Master Jr., Malcolm X, Maya Angelou, Nina Simone, and Lorraine Hansberry, the program additionally features souvenirs showing the age of the Civil Rights Action and the way Baldwin was actually molded through and also shaped it. Displayed items include a portrait of James Baldwin coated through Beauford Delaney, transcribed keep in minds through Bayard Rustin on civil rights and homosexual identification, a letter in between James Baldwin as well as Orilla 'Costs Miller' Winfield, Lorraine Hansberry's memoir To become Young, Gifted and Afro-american, versions of The Ladder, among the earliest lesbian serial publications in the US, as well as much more archival parts. This Morning, This Night, So Soon: James Baldwin and also the Voices of Queer Protection, which takes part of its headline coming from a short story Baldwin posted in The Atlantic in 1960, is actually 'a homage to Black queer force as it continues to reside as well as supply this nation's lobbyist spirit,' says the Washington-based gallery. The Fire Next Opportunity First published in 1963, James Baldwin's The Fire Following Opportunity addressed The United States's alleged 'Negro complication' along with an honest, private account of the Dark adventure in the USA. It is just one of one of the most zealous and also influential explorations of 1960s nationality relations, weaving concepts of passion, religion, as well as family into a genuine critique of the deceit in the 'land of the free of charge.' Currently, TASCHEN (locate more listed below) reprints Baldwin's strong as well as ageless prose alongside over 100 pictures by Steve Schapiro, who journeyed with the American South along with Baldwin forever journal. Schapiro's graphics capture vital moments and also figures of the humans rights movement, featuring doctor Martin Luther King Jr., Rosa Parks, Fred Shuttlesworth, and also Jerome Smith, along with landmark activities like the March on Washington and also the Selma march. This edition additionally consists of Schapiro's stories coming from the area, an initial intro through civil rights legend as well as U.S. Congressman John Lewis, captions through journalist Marcia Davis, as well as an essay through Baldwin's sibling, Gloria Baldwin Karefa-Smart, who was actually along with him in Sierra Leone when he started the book.the cover of James Baldwin.
